Frequently asked questions

What's the difference between this journey and the support one?

Support is about responding well in the moment. Customer experience is broader: it adds support, listening, loyalty and communication into a continuous relationship.

Do I need all five systems together?

No. It's a complete view, but you can start with the weakest link in your relationship with the customer and expand as it makes sense.

How do I know the experience really improved?

Through a combination of signals: support satisfaction, captured feedback, repurchase and engagement with communication — not a single isolated metric.
